Contains spoilers for “Georgie and Mandy’s First Marriage” Season 1, Episodes 21 and 22 — “Guilt Boots” and “Big Decisions”
At the close of Season 1, both Georgie (Montana Jordan) and Mandy (Emily Osment) experience significant career advancements. Mandy secures a permanent role as a local weather presenter, while Georgie hustles to keep Mcallister Auto in the family. This occurs after Jim (Will Sasso) decides to sell it to a conglomerate to fund his retirement.
When all seems lost, Georgie’s mother, Mary (Zoe Perry), steps in to provide the necessary loan, using her house as collateral. Ruben (Jessie Prez), a fellow McAllister employee, also contributes as a partner. Suddenly, Georgie transitions from being an employee to becoming a boss, offering a glimpse into his future.
It is well-known that Georgie is on the path to becoming Dr. Tire, proprietor of a vast chain of tire stores throughout Texas. Mcallister Auto may very well be the initial step toward that promising future, with Georgie evolving into the business magnate he is meant to become. But for the moment, Georgie and Mandy are together, though a bit angry at one another. Georgie thinks that Mandy’s choice to be a weather girl working under her ex-boyfriend, Scott (Christopher Gorham) is picking her career over him. Mandy is insulted by Georgie’s proclamation. Yet in the end they come together and recall their love for each other, once again rescuing their marriage from doom. That’s a very good thing, since Jim’s former rival — and now Georgie’s competition — tire mogul Fred Fagenbacher (Matt Letscher), threatens to put him out of business.
